I decided to take a chance yesterday and I pulled the muffler. The ONLY thing I did was pull the muffler, and inserted a stick of 3" pipe. I have a late 6.2L, so the piping is all 3.5", but shops around here don't carry that. Besides, the muffler and the flapper are both 3"...so why the larger pipe? I don't get it, but oh well. Again, I left EVERYTHING else including the flapper.

 

Here's my impression.

 

  • First, hands down this is THE cheapest way to get a little noise, period. ~$40 and you're good to go. If you're considering a $1,200 exhaust...seriously try this first.
  • NO DRONE AT ALL. Zero. Zilch. Nadda. I only have about 75 miles on it, but I never detected even the slightest hint of drone. Windows up/down, any speed, any load, you name it.
  • At cruise and idle it's juuuuuust a tad louder than stock. At 70 on the highway, cruise, no radio, I would never have guessed that anything had been touched. I very seriously doubt anyone would assume otherwise as I'm quite familiar with the sound and I wouldn't have noticed unless I already knew and was listening for it. At idle, by the pipe, it's a little more throaty. But even my exhaust dude was almost confused since it still sounded stock to him when he just KNEW "that big 6.2 is gonna be super loud!".
  • Under load (accelerating, etc.) the sound level inside and out definitely picks up. Still nothing close to loud. As a comparison, my wife's Bonneville GXP is louder and it's bone stock. There's just still so much "stuff" in this exhaust the noise never has a chance. At full tilt, it has a rather satisfying sound IMHO.
  • Sounds much more like a hot sports car than a truck. Smooth and mellow. No cackling, popping, etc. Not sure if it's the pipe, resonator or what, but smooth and mellow is the only way I can describe it. Other than maybe a bit more throaty/meaty, it's essentially the stock sound but louder under throttle. Which, for me was perfect as I liked the way it sounded stock, just waaaay too quite.
  • Mileage? Well, jury is out. Only have a few miles on it, so I'm not passing judgement yet. BUT, I took my usual path home on the commute, typical traffic, etc. I always always get right about 20, but yesterday I got a tick over 21. Might just be coincidence. On the ~20 mi drive from the shop I actually had 22 mpg. Which seems odd since I seriously flogged the piss out of it. Either way, doesn't seemed to have hurt it any.

Downsides? Well, if you want it loud, you're going to need to get more aggressive. I actually ran for a while with the entire catback removed, and even that wasn't overly loud outside the truck. Problem was the dump right under the cab.

 

I did notice a bit of what I think was flapper noise when revved at idle. To be fair, it could have just been the cold, new pipes ticking a bit, not sure. I'll do some more playing around with it, but I suspect that the less restricted path along with the flapper is making the flapper "flap around" more aggressively and literally slamming it full open/full closed with prejudice. This would explain what I was hearing. Kinda a tick/ping with an associated whooshing noise. But barely perceptible. I was really listening hard for anything I didn't approve of. And I only heard this at the tailpipe, can't hear elsewhere. I'll probably band clamp it open and see if it drones. If it doesn't and the tick goes away, I'll just pull the flapper.

 

I left the flapper in for a couple of reasons. 1 - It's never given me any issues, 2 - I was hoping it would quell any possible drone and 3 - who knows, maybe it does give V4 a bit more torque. Well it doesn't drone at all, but I don't know 100% for certain that I can attribute this to the flapper still in place.

 

Assuming all goes well the next week or so, the next step is a Y and duals out the back.

To clarify a bunch of earlier posts, the borla cat back systems sold by gm / gmpp are made for all models and have seperate tip options, they sound close to borlas touring exhaust sound . 1249 + tips. Those systems made exclusively for gm and have a flapper valve built in.

The exhaust sold on Borla website are different and the have 3 sound types and tips welded on.
